NIMCET Result 2025 - NIT Jamshedpur has announced the NIMCET 2025 result on June 25, 2025. The authority has activated the NIMCET result 2025 link on the official website, nimcet.admissions.nic.in. To download the NIMCET 2025 results, candidate will need their login credentials, such as hall ticket number and password. Students who qualify the NIMCET exam will be eligible to register for the NIMCET 2025 counselling process. Candidates can download the NIMCET 2025 score card from June 25 to July 3, 2025. The authority conducted the NIMCET exam on June 8, 2025.

How to check NIMCET 2025 Result

Follow the steps below to check the result of NIMCET 2025:

  • Go to the NIMCET result 2025 official website - nimcet.in.

  • Click on the ‘result link’ on the web page.

  • Enter the hall ticket number and password.

  • Click on the ‘login’ button.

  • The result will appear on the screen.

  • Save the page as a PDF file for future use.

Note: Candidates must download the NIMCET 2025 rank card because no separate rank card will be sent.

NIMCET Qualifying Criteria 2025

Candidates who will be shortlisted and called for NIMCET 2025 counselling and seat allotment as per the prescribed qualifying criteria. They can check the details below to know about the qualification criteria of NIMCET 2025.

  • The marks secured by the candidates in each subject of the question paper will be multiplied to make a maximum of 1000 marks.

    • Mathematics by a factor of 3.

    • Computer Awareness by a factor of 2.

    • Analytical Ability & Logical Reasoning by a factor of 1.5.

    • English by a factor of 1.

  • Candidates who secure a higher rank as per the maximum marks will be ranked higher.

  • Tie-Breaking Factors - In case if two or more candidates get the same marks, it will be resolved by following the rules,

    • Candidates securing higher marks in Mathematics will be ranked higher.

    • If still tie exists, the one with high marks in logical reasoning will be ranked higher.

    • If there is a tie again, the candidate who has obtained higher marks in computer awareness will be ranked higher.

    • If the tie still persists, then the candidate elder in age will be given preference.

  • Candidates who have secured zero or negative marks in Mathematics or overall will be disqualified from NIMCET 2025 admissions.

NIMCET 2025 Counselling

The exam authorities will open the registration and choice filling for NIMCET 2025 counselling from June 30, 2025. There will be three rounds of counselling and seat allotments for NIMCET 2025. The respective candidates will have to submit the required proofs in the form of a qualification document on the scheduled date and venue.

Candidates need to report In-person directly at the venue during NIMCET Counselling 2025 for three rounds. According to previous year notification, a total of 809 MCA seats were allocated across the participating NITs based on the rank obtained by the candidate in the NIMCET 2025 exam.

NIMCET Seat Allotment 2025

The authority will begin the NIMCET seat allotment 2025 process after the conclusion of the counselling procedure. Candidates will have to check seat allotment status, pay fees and upload original documents online. Also, they will need to download the seat allotment letter and report at the respective reporting centre. Three rounds will be held for seat allotment of NIMCET 2025 along with one additional round for filling vacant seats.

Candidates allotted seats in the first two rounds will have to log in to the official website and then pay the Initial fee of Rs.10000 in online mode only. After that, they will be provided with the seat allotment letter. The candidate will be able to opt for up-gradation in the 2nd round or accept the seat allotted. After allotment, they need to report to the allotted institutes for the admission process as per the schedule.
